Hopedale Inuit Community Government - NunatsiavutHopedale is located on the northern Labrador coast, amongst the large bays that open up to the Labrador Sea. The population of the community is approximately 620, most of whom are beneficiaries of the Labrador Inuit Land Claim Agreement.
Brief History
Hopedale, originally called Agvituk meaning 'a place where there are whales', was first established in 1782 by Moravian Missionaries. The date in which the name was changed is not known for sure, but it is suspected that it occurred shortly after 1782. The Hopedale Mission building, which is still standing, is considered one of, if not the oldest building east of Quebec.Great Fishing!
